Abstract

The invention is a wrestling training device which helps wrestlers work on skills that will improve their ability to defend against someone attacking one or both legs. The device primarily has several main components, namely an upper body portion with a head and arms, a handle attached to the rear of the upper body portion and wheels on the bottom of the unit. The head and arms are human shaped, and the arms are designed so that they that appear to be reaching as if they were about to grab the legs of another person. The device can be inflated with air filled with other materials that would be safe for the intended purpose. The handle attaches to the rear end of the upper body balloon and is used to push the training device toward a person working on defending his or her legs.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1 . A training device comprising: 
 a push cart having a plurality of wheels attached thereto; and    an upper body portion having a chest area, a head portion connected to said chest area, and at least one arm connected to said chest area;    wherein said upper body portion is attached to said push cart.    
   
   
       2 . The training device of  claim 1  wherein said upper body portion is made of latex.  
   
   
       3 . The training device of  claim 2  wherein said upper body portion further comprises a valve.  
   
   
       4 . The training device of  claim 3  wherein said upper body portion is filled a substance selected from the group consisting of air, feathers, fabric, foam, cotton, water, paper and pillow material.  
   
   
       5 . Training device of  claim 4  wherein said push cart further comprises a handle, a back plate and a foot.  
   
   
       6 . The training device of  claim 5  wherein said upper body portion further comprises a bottom pocket.  
   
   
       7 . The training device of  claim 5  wherein said upper body portion further comprises a rear pocket.  
   
   
       8 . The training device of  claim 6  wherein said upper body portion further comprises a rear pocket  
   
   
       9 . The training device of  claim 6  wherein said bottom pocket is disposed around said foot portion of said push cart.  
   
   
       10 . The training device of  claim 7  wherein said rear pocket is disposed around said back plate of said push cart.  
   
   
       11 . The training device of  claim 8  wherein said bottom pocket is disposed around said foot portion of said push cart and said rear pocket is disposed around said back plate of said push cart.  
   
   
       12 . The training device of  claim 11  wherein said upper body portion is made of a material selected from the group consisting of rubber, plastic, latex, leather, canvas and vinyl.  
   
   
       13 . The training device of  claim 12  wherein said push cart is made of a material selected from the group consisting of plastic, rubber, metal, aluminum and wood.  
   
   
       14 . A method of using a training device comprising: 
 wheeling the training device toward a training subject; and    pulling the training device back upon completion of said training subject's move;    
   
   
       15 . The method of  claim 14  further comprising: repeating said wheeling and pulling steps.
